How they compare
Guyana currently reports 6,700 against 6,179 in Reunion, a difference of 521.
That makes Guyana's figure about 1.1 times Reunion's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 6 shared years of data; in 1974 it was Guyana ahead.
Guyana ranks 151st and Reunion ranks 153rd of 214 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Guyana averaged higher in 1 and Reunion in 2.
